Widespread Myths About Lock and Spin Features
Misconceptions have sprung up around lock and spin features like they do around any popular slot mechanic, and we’re here to debunk them wide open. One common myth is that locked symbols promise a win. They don’t. While they increase your chances, the final payout still depends on the symbols that appear. Another myth is that you can anticipate when the feature will trigger by counting spins. That’s pure superstition; the technology uses random number generators, so each spin is separate. Some players believe that betting the minimum lowers the feature’s potential, but many lock and spin slots don’t tie bet size to feature frequency. You’ll also hear assertions that locking all positions guarantees a guaranteed jackpot. Also not true. The locked symbols still need to form winning combinations. Grasping these realities helps you play with unclouded eyes. The RTP Impact Lock and Spin Slots
Return to Player , or RTP, is a crucial metric for any slot player, and lock-and-spin features can affect it in interesting ways. Generally, slots with these features have RTP percentages that match industry standards (typically between 94% and 97%), but the risk often changes. Because lock and spin features can result in bigger, less frequent wins, the RTP is distributed differently compared to standard slots. For example, a game with a 96% RTP might provide its calculated return through large bonus rounds rather than small base-game hits. That does not make lock and spin slots automatically better or worse; it just means you should change your anticipations. What Specifically Are Lock and Spin Features?
Lock and spin mechanics are a particular bonus mechanic where particular symbols get fixed in place while the other reels keep spinning. Commonly triggered by landing a specific combination of scatter symbols or special icons, the locked symbols often contain high-value prizes or multipliers. As the unlocked reels spin again, each new spin can bring extra locked symbols, boosting the total win potential. View it as a mini-game inside the main game, one that rewards patience and a bit of luck. Some slots keep locked symbols fixed for multiple spins, while others reset after each round. The appeal is the anticipation: every fresh spin feels like a chance to boost your payout.
